2024年值得关注的10种自动化测试趋势

2024-01-02   出处: Test Leaf  作/译者:Test Leaf/lukeaxu

自动化测试在软件开发领域的演变过程中变得越来越重要。在2024年,我们可以预见到许多新的自动化测试趋势的出现,在本文中,我们研究并撰写了将会影响2024年的最新自动化测试趋势。

  1. 超级自动化测试
    这是利用人工智能(AI)和机器学习(ML)来自动化测试任务。超级自动化测试可以帮助减少手动测试的需求,提高测试的效率,并在开发生命周期的早期发现缺陷。
  2. TestOps集成
    TestOps是将DevOps实践扩展到测试领域的一种趋势。自动化工具正在集成到TestOps Pipeline中,以提供持续反馈、早期缺陷检测和开发、测试和运营团队之间的无缝协作。
  3. 区块链测试
    这是对基于区块链的应用进行测试。区块链测试可能具有挑战性,但它对于确保基于区块链的应用程序的安全性和可靠性至关重要。在2024年,因为企业寻求确保其基于区块链的应用程序的安全性和可靠性,我们可以预见到一些新的区块链测试趋势的出现。
  4. 无代码/低代码测试
    随着无代码和低代码开发的兴起,无技术背景的利益相关者也容易从测试入手。自动化工具现在具有直观的界面,使业务分析师和专业领域专家能够在不需要大量编码知识的情况下进行测试的规划和执行。
  5. 物联网(IoT)测试
    物联网设备的普及带来了复杂的测试环境。从可穿戴设备到智能家居,物联网生态系统的复杂性要求采用全面的测试方法。测试人员必须确保各种设备、场景和环境中的无缝连接、数据完整性和用户体验。在2024年,随着测试人员应对这个互联世界带来的挑战,物联网测试将继续发展。
  6. 地理位置测试
    这是测试在不同地理位置使用的应用程序。地理位置测试可以帮助确保应用程序在不同的时区和使用不同语言的情况下正常工作。
  7. 相机图像注入测试
    这是最新和先进的测试方法之一。这是对使用相机图像的应用程序进行测试。相机图像注入测试可以帮助确保应用程序不容易受到使用相机图像进行攻击的漏洞。
  8. 性能工程复兴
    随着软件应用程序变得越来越复杂,性能工程变得越来越重要。除了传统的负载测试,性能工程还着重于优化整体系统响应能力和用户体验。
  9. 无头浏览器测试
    这是使用无头浏览器来测试Web应用程序,无需图形用户界面(GUI)。无头浏览器测试可以帮助提高测试的效率,并使得在不同设备和浏览器上测试Web应用程序更加容易。
  10. 测试左移
    这是将测试活动移到软件开发生命周期的早期阶段的做法。测试左移可以帮助在开发过程中更早地发现缺陷,从而更容易且更便宜地进行修复。

除了这些趋势之外,还有一些其他因素将影响自动化测试趋势在2024年的发展。这些因素包括:

  • 云计算和容器化的日益采用
  • 移动应用程序开发的增长
  • 软件应用程序的日益复杂性
  • 对安全性测试的需求

能够适应这些趋势的质量保证专业人员将在未来的岁月中处于有利地位。

总结起来,2024年的自动化测试正在经历重大转变。人工智能、先进技术的融合以及测试范式的转变正在塑造质量保证的未来。质量保证人员需要及时了解最新的趋势,以确保软件的质量。紧跟这些趋势,测试人员、组织和团队都有机会保持竞争优势。


声明:本文为本站编辑转载,文章版权归原作者所有。文章内容为作者个人观点,本站只提供转载参考(依行业惯例严格标明出处和作译者),目的在于传递更多专业信息,普惠测试相关从业者,开源分享,推动行业交流和进步。 如涉及作品内容、版权和其它问题,请原作者及时与本站联系(QQ:1017718740),我们将第一时间进行处理。本站拥有对此声明的最终解释权!欢迎大家通过新浪微博(@测试窝)或微信公众号(测试窝)关注我们,与我们的编辑和其他窝友交流。
169° /1693 人阅读/0 条评论 发表评论

登录 后发表评论